#### **Cons**
1. **Limited Temperature Resistance**
While PVC is strong, it has a **lower temperature tolerance** (typically ** 10 C to 60 C**). If the application involves extreme heat or cold, a different material (e.g., PP, PVDF, or metal) may be required.
2. **Not Suitable for Highly Abrasive or Sharp Particles**
Although PVC is durable, **very abrasive or sharp particles** in the fluid can damage the diaphragm or internal seals over time, reducing lifespan.
3. **Lower Strength Compared to Metal Valves**
While PVC is strong, it is **not as structurally robust as metal valves** (e.g., brass, stainless steel, or cast iron). In high-impact or seismic zones, a metal valve may be more appropriate.
4. **Potential for UV Degradation (If Exposed to Sunlight)**
PVC can degrade when exposed to **prolonged UV radiation**, which may weaken the material over time. If installed outdoors, additional protection (e.g., coating or shielding) may be needed.
